We have been using this faucet for about a month and are very happy with it.

What we like . . .
Construction is solid and the action on the handle is silky smooth
The leverage with the longer handle makes flow easy to control
Twisting the head to switch between stream and spray is very convenient -- I frequently set it half way between.
The goose-neck makes our sink seem much larger (we replaced a Kohler faucet with less clearance).
It looks great (we have chrome version).

Cautions . . .
The pull down is really a 2-handed job -- it does not come out that easily. I don't find it a problem, however.
Clearance -- if you are installing on a center mount with a wall close behind, be sure you read the specs for clearance needed behind the faucet to allow the handle to go all of the way back -- it may not fit in some installations. We have it corner mounted.

I replaced my old Delta faucet with this one when I was putting in granite countertops. The difference is like night and day... this thing just oozes quality. The lever is so easy to move and so smooth it's incredible.

I had two concerns about this faucet after reading a previous review - first, the throw of the handle and second, the strength required to use the pull-down.

The first really is an issue if you don't have much clearance to the wall behind the faucet - the lever moves around 90 degrees total, and it's fairly long. The easy way I took to get around this issue was simply to mount it with the handle in front. It looks great, it's more symmetric, and it doesn't pull much towards you so it doesn't get in the way of dishes and pots and pans.

I love the look of this faucet. It's high curved neck, thick body, and graceful handle were exactly the look I had in mind. The head can swivel from side to side at the joint you can see which looks like a little "collar" on the faucet. You switch from single spray function to shower spray (which is pretty strong) by turning the head of the nozzle.

I would have given the faucet five stars if only they had used a weighted mechanism to get the faucet head back into the base instead of the coil mechanism they employ. The hose pulls back, but you always have to stuff the faucet back that last couple millimeters to make it flush. Moreover, when you're stuffing it back, you always have to make sure that the pin is lined up in the back. It takes a couple seconds, but I could have lived without it.
